WebTo do a good skin assessment you have to touch the person. Some things such as color may be observed but others such as turgor and moisture involves contact. Skin color should be observed in total. Color may be normal for ethnic group, ashen, pale, cyanotic, flushed, jaundiced or mottled. How do you assess for pressure ulcer risk? WebNov 3, 2024 · CLINICAL ASSESSMENT. Clinical assessment therefore comprises some of the following indicators of dehydration: Normal: no loss of body weight. Mild dehydration: 5-6% loss of body weight. Moderate: 7-10% loss of body weight. Severe: over 10% loss of body weight. WebAug 11, 2013 · Skin assessment and neurovascular assessment will be repeated every 8 hours, or PRN for patient complaints. Assessments will include: presence and level of pain pallor palpable or Doppler pulses paresthesia (“pins and needles” sensation) paralysis (weakness or lack of movement) skin abnormalities under the sleeve
